Job Overview
Packaging Operators are primarily responsible for the bottling, canning, mobile canning, and kegging of Ninkasi beer through operation and maintenance of packaging line and kegging equipment, inventory, and handling of raw materials.
Overtime is a requirement of the Packaging Team schedule, as production demands. The graveyard shift is scheduled 6PM-6:30AM Monday-Wednesday and Thursdays as needed. Overtime is calculated as anything over 10 hours in a day.

Physical Demands
The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
While performing the duties of this job, the employee is frequently required to stand, walk, use hands to handle or feel objects, tools, or controls, reach with hands and arms, climb or balance, st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l; and talk or hear. The employee is occasionally required to sit.
The employee must frequently lift and/or move up to 40-pounds and be able to move kegs with assistance, which weigh roughly 165 pounds.
Work Environment
The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may he made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
This position operates primarily on an active production floor. The noise level in the work environment is moderate to loud most of the time (ear protection required and provided in some areas). Production spaces are not climate-controlled and may vary depending on the season and external temperature. The employee may also enter refrigerated spaces for short periods of time.
